 17 *  Purpose
 18 *  =======
 19 *
 20 *  DLASYF computes a partial factorization of a real symmetric matrix A
 21 *  using the Bunch-Kaufman diagonal pivoting method. The partial
 22 *  factorization has the form:
 23 *
 24 *  A  =  ( I  U12 ) ( A11  0  ) (  I       0    )  if UPLO = 'U', or:
 25 *        ( 0  U22 ) (  0   D  ) ( U12**T U22**T )
 26 *
 27 *  A  =  ( L11  0 ) (  D   0  ) ( L11**T L21**T )  if UPLO = 'L'
 28 *        ( L21  I ) (  0  A22 ) (  0       I    )
 29 *
 30 *  where the order of D is at most NB. The actual order is returned in
 31 *  the argument KB, and is either NB or NB-1, or N if N <= NB.
 32 *
 33 *  DLASYF is an auxiliary routine called by DSYTRF. It uses blocked code
 34 *  (calling Level 3 BLAS) to update the submatrix A11 (if UPLO = 'U') or
 35 *  A22 (if UPLO = 'L').
 36 *
 37 *  Arguments
 38 *  =========
 39 *
 40 *  UPLO    (input) CHARACTER*1
 41 *          Specifies whether the upper or lower triangular part of the
 42 *          symmetric matrix A is stored:
 43 *          = 'U':  Upper triangular
 44 *          = 'L':  Lower triangular
 45 *
 46 *  N       (input) INTEGER
 47 *          The order of the matrix A.  N >= 0.
 48 *
 49 *  NB      (input) INTEGER
 50 *          The maximum number of columns of the matrix A that should be
 51 *          factored.  NB should be at least 2 to allow for 2-by-2 pivot
 52 *          blocks.
 53 *
 54 *  KB      (output) INTEGER
 55 *          The number of columns of A that were actually factored.
 56 *          KB is either NB-1 or NB, or N if N <= NB.
 57 *
 58 *  A       (input/output) D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(LDA,N)
 59 *          On entry, the symmetric matrix A.  If UPLO = 'U', the leading
 60 *          n-by-n upper triangular part of A contains the upper
 61 *          triangular part of the matrix A, and the strictly lower
 62 *          triangular part of A is not referenced.  If UPLO = 'L', the
 63 *          leading n-by-n lower triangular part of A contains the lower
 64 *          triangular part of the matrix A, and the strictly upper
 65 *          triangular part of A is not referenced.
 66 *          On exit, A contains details of the partial factorization.
 67 *
 68 *  LDA     (input) INTEGER
 69 *          The leading dimension of the array A.  LDA >= max(1,N).
 70 *
 71 *  IPIV    (output) INTEGER array, dimension (N)
 72 *          Details of the interchanges and the block structure of D.
 73 *          If UPLO = 'U', only the last KB elements of IPIV are set;
 74 *          if UPLO = 'L', only the first KB elements are set.
 75 *
 76 *          If IPIV(k) > 0, then rows and columns k and IPIV(k) were
 77 *          interchanged and D(k,k) is a 1-by-1 diagonal block.
 78 *          If UPLO = 'U' and IPIV(k) = IPIV(k-1) < 0, then rows and
 79 *          columns k-1 and -IPIV(k) were interchanged and D(k-1:k,k-1:k)
 80 *          is a 2-by-2 diagonal block.  If UPLO = 'L' and IPIV(k) =
 81 *          IPIV(k+1) < 0, then rows and columns k+1 and -IPIV(k) were
 82 *          interchanged and D(k:k+1,k:k+1) is a 2-by-2 diagonal block.
 83 *
 84 *  W       (workspace) DOUBLE PRECISION array, dimension (LDW,NB)
 85 *
 86 *  LDW     (input) INTEGER
 87 *          The leading dimension of the array W.  LDW >= max(1,N).
 88 *
 89 *  INFO    (output) INTEGER
 90 *          = 0: successful exit
 91 *          > 0: if INFO = k, D(k,k) is exactly zero.  The factorization
 92 *               has been completed, but the block diagonal matrix D is
 93 *               exactly singular.
